Understanding Trauma and PTSD

Trauma occurs when a person experiences something overwhelming that disrupts their sense of safety or stability. This can include events such as abuse, neglect, violence, natural disasters, accidents, medical emergencies, loss, or exposure to chronic stress.

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) develops when the brain and body remain “stuck” in survival mode, even after the danger has passed. Clients may feel constantly on edge, detached, or haunted by intrusive thoughts or memories.

Complex Trauma and Long-Term Effects

Not all trauma comes from a single event. Complex trauma can develop after repeated or prolonged exposure to distress — such as childhood abuse, domestic violence, or systemic stress.
